Transaction 3ea3bfa90583b8924bccded83c7186fc826b2e237da89e0cd2073d7c8337f65f

1 Input
2 Outputs
  • 3ea3bfa90583b8924bccded83c7186fc826b2e237da89e0cd2073d7c8337f65f:0
  • value  476850
    address  39fUsFaB7v15pg8Sgg5yTbtvHYCHQcwknU
  • 3ea3bfa90583b8924bccded83c7186fc826b2e237da89e0cd2073d7c8337f65f:1
  • value  23547676
    address  18HRTNBvRWnwUi1mbTe5Urm8fa79Fqxmgd